It requires a cache/dalvik wipe. So lets say I do that, but want to revert back to how fresh is on my phone right now. I'd have to do another cache/dalvik wipe...and then...?? Flash the basics of my current ROM then do a nandroid restore to get back to where I am?
Just make a nandroid of your current state then if you want to go back to it all you gotta do is restore.
